We didn't get Transformers shows in my country until 2004, so I couldn't experience it when it was still airing. The only way I could have watched it was through some German TV station that showed the first season, but I don't think that channel was available where I lived.

But on the internet, I saw people singing praise of a certain animal-themed Transformers cartoon, and all that talk whetted my interest. It was around 2006 when I came across download links for the first six episodes. My first reaction was what you'd expect from someone who's never heard of Beast Wars before and only had a faint understanding of the franchise:
"Man, this CGI looks like ass!"
"Dude, Optimus is a gorilla, WTF?"
"What's so great about this show again?"
So I pretty much gave up and watched the G1 show instead. After I was through with that, I went back to Beast Wars because I thought why not. Thankfully by that time downloads for the entire series were easy to come by.

And yeah, as I saw the story and character evolve, it got me hooked and it's been my favorite TF show ever since. Lost count of how many times I've rewatched it. The series does start out pretty slow, but I've also come to appreciate the simplicity of the early episodes, and I don't really mind the crude graphics either. They add to the show's charm and the writing still holds up pretty well.
